jimbo
08-05-2006, 02:27 PM
Still, it's easier for the pitcher to snag that ball. I know the rules, but I've seen pitchers make some pretty good catches.

It has nothing to do with the rules, it's just what pitchers are taught. You'll never see a mlb pitcher catch an infield flyball. The only times you'll see them make a catch on the fly is if it's hit low or close to them. The pitcher is taught to be the "traffic cop" on an infield fly, mainly to prevent collisions and to prevent an injury to the pitcher from tripping or falling around the mound.
